Understanding Business Models



It helps businesses define customer segments.

Core components to consider:
- What problem your business solves
- How your business makes money
- Customer segments
- Cost structure
- Distribution channels

Understanding these components helps you align your operations with your vision.

Pitfalls That Can Undermine Your Strategy



Many entrepreneurs make errors when choosing a business model.

What to watch out for:
- Skipping customer research
- Focusing solely on short-term gains
- Making it too complex to manage
- Lacking flexibility when growth slows

Avoiding these mistakes will help you build a resilient business.
